These children's operas that have been written by Densie Page Caraher have been performed for over 20 years mostly by Indianapolis Opera and a few other companies and some music departments--but they were never available to the wider public until NOW! OperAdventures! Mission Statement: Our mission is to give children the opportunity to hear music from the great art form of Opera. Our winning formula combines a "singing story" of humor and excitement with the expression of important life lessons. OperAdventures opens eyes, ears, and hearts to the enjoyment of the arts and the rewards of living lives of kindness and respect. As an ensemble, we had a Q & A after each performance of the Inn of the Seven Dwarves. We asked questions to see what kinds of lessons the kids got from the story. I was always impressed with their answers. In turn, they asked us questions about how opera worked and what opera was all about. Their curiosity and excitement was completely palpable, tangible, and genuine.
